Answer Notes

SWR meters are designed with specific internal components, such as directional couplers, that are only accurate within a particular frequency range. An SWR meter designed for High Frequency (HF) bands will usually not give accurate readings on VHF or UHF bands, and vice versa. Additionally, the meter must be robust enough to handle the maximum output power of your transmitter. Pushing 1,000 watts through an SWR meter rated for only 100 watts will physically damage or destroy its internal components through overheating or electrical arcing. Factors like the distance from the antenna or the type of modulation used (like SSB, FM, or AM) do not dictate the physical hardware rating or selection of the meter itself, making the "All these choices" option incorrect.
